Public relations, or PR, is crucial for managing and enhancing a company’s reputation, involving communication with various stakeholders such as the media, patients, and employees. PR can play a vital role in creating a positive perception, increasing visibility, and building trust with patients, physicians, and other healthcare professionals in the healthcare industry.

As the healthcare industry becomes increasingly competitive, doctors and physicians must distinguish themselves from their peers. Implementing a well-planned PR strategy can help healthcare professionals build their reputation, increase visibility, and position themselves as thought leaders in their field, ultimately driving patient retention and loyalty and attracting new patients.

PR can also shape public perception, increase awareness of health issues, and promote healthy behaviors. In addition, effective PR strategies can establish healthcare organizations as industry leaders, attracting top talent and securing funding for research and development.

However, the healthcare industry faces unique challenges when it comes to PR. For example, doctors, physicians, and healthcare providers must comply with numerous laws and regulations, including HIPAA, which can make sharing patient information difficult or participating in certain PR activities. Additionally, the sensitivity of health issues can limit the ability of doctors and physicians to share success stories or promote their services.

Despite these challenges, there are several strategies that a PR team can implement for doctors, physicians, and the healthcare industry.

Act as a Thought Leader

In the ever-evolving healthcare landscape, doctors and healthcare professionals must be recognized as thought leaders. They can establish credibility and build trust with patients, colleagues, and the wider healthcare community by positioning themselves as experts.

Sharing insights and knowledge through various channels is an effective PR strategy for healthcare professionals. They can speak at conferences, write articles for industry publications, and participate in interviews with journalists. By sharing their unique perspectives on current healthcare issues, healthcare professionals can become valuable sources of information and thought leaders in their respective fields.

In addition, healthcare professionals can create long-form content such as e-books and whitepapers to showcase their expertise and knowledge. By offering valuable insights and information in a comprehensive format, healthcare professionals can solidify themselves as experts in their field and attract new patients seeking in-depth information and guidance.

Make TV Appearances 

Television appearances can be a powerful tool for healthcare professionals looking to boost their profile and establish themselves as thought leaders. By appearing on TV, doctors, and healthcare professionals can reach a wide audience and share their expertise with millions of viewers.

To secure TV appearances and position themselves as experts, publicists can identify relevant shows and pitch healthcare professionals as guests. Examples of such shows could be daytime talk shows, news programs, or medical shows that feature discussions related to health. Another approach is to work with publicists who can reach out to producers on behalf of healthcare professionals to pitch them as guests. 

Create Content & Establish a Strong Online Presence

Creating compelling content can be an effective PR strategy for healthcare professionals seeking to position themselves as thought leaders. By producing high-quality content that showcases their expertise and knowledge, they can build their reputation, attract new patients, and become a valuable resource for information.

Healthcare professionals can use a blog or website to demonstrate their expertise in their field and engage with an interested readership. Regularly publishing posts covering various health-related topics can offer valuable information to their audience and build a following. Furthermore, it can enhance their website’s search engine ranking, making it easier for patients to find their services online.

Another effective PR strategy for healthcare professionals looking to make content is to create informative videos. This could include creating short videos that explain medical procedures or provide tips for managing a specific condition. By creating compelling videos demonstrating their expertise, healthcare professionals can build their reputation and attract new patients.

Secure Partnerships

Doctors and physicians can pool resources, share best practices, and amplify their message by collaborating with providers and organizations. For example, doctors and physicians can partner with health insurers to promote healthy behaviors or with pharmaceutical companies to raise awareness of a particular disease.

​​In addition to partnering with other healthcare providers and organizations, doctors and healthcare professionals can also secure partnerships with non-healthcare businesses and organizations. For example, doctors and physicians can partner with fitness studios, gyms, and nutrition companies to promote healthy lifestyles and behaviors. This can include collaborating on health-related events, providing educational materials, and offering discounts or promotions to patients who engage with the healthcare provider and the partner organization.

A PR strategy that healthcare professionals can use to secure partnerships is to leverage their expertise and knowledge to attract non-healthcare partners. For example, doctors and healthcare professionals can collaborate with technology companies to develop healthcare apps or with media companies to create health-related content. In addition, healthcare professionals can offer valuable guidance and insights to non-healthcare partners, establishing themselves as thought leaders and building their reputations.

Finally, healthcare professionals can also partner with patient advocacy groups and community organizations to promote public health and improve access to care. This can include collaborating on public health campaigns, providing free health screenings, and offering educational materials and resources to underserved communities. 

Leverage Social Media

Social media can be a powerful tool for doctors and physicians to reach a broader audience, share their expertise, and engage with patients. This can involve sharing news articles, research studies, and health tips and posting updates about the healthcare provider’s practice and services. By posting valuable content, healthcare professionals can establish their authority in their field and attract a following of engaged patients.

Another effective strategy is engaging with patients and the public by participating in relevant conversations and hashtags on social media. This can include responding to patient questions, addressing concerns, and sharing insights and expertise. By interacting with patients on social media, healthcare professionals can build trust, portray themselves as approachable and compassionate, and attract new patients.

Healthcare professionals can also leverage social media to share patient success stories and promote positive outcomes. This can include sharing testimonials from satisfied patients, highlighting successful treatments or procedures, and showcasing patient progress through before-and-after photos or videos. By sharing these success stories on social media, healthcare professionals can build their reputations and demonstrate the positive impact of their work.

Plus, healthcare professionals can use social media to network and collaborate with colleagues and other healthcare professionals. This can include joining healthcare-related groups on LinkedIn, participating in Twitter chats with other healthcare professionals, and attending virtual conferences and events.
